House Leveling in Prince George County, VA
House le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building's foundation to correct uneven or settling conditions. This process is commonly requested for residential properties experiencing issues such as c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ects typically cover homes that have shifted due to soil movement, moisture changes, or age-related settling, ensuring the structure remains safe and level. Homeowners should consider factors like the extent of foundation movement, the type of foundation, and any visible signs of damage when requesting house leveling services to determine the appropriate approach.
Before requesting house leveling,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work needed and the methods used to restore stability. It’s important to assess whether the project involves simple shimming or more extensive foundation piering, as well as to clarify potential impacts on property access and landscaping. Knowing the history of foundation issues and any previous repairs can also help inform the process. Common House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ling - stabilizes uneven or sinking foundations to maintain structural integrity.
Slab raising - lifts sunken concrete slabs to restore proper elevation and prevent further damage.
Pier and beam leveling - adjusts and supports homes built on pier and beam foundations for stability.
Interior floor leveling - corrects uneven floors caused by shifting or settling ground.
Basement and crawl space leveling - addresses foundation issues that affect below-grade spaces.
Structural repair services - reinforces and restores foundation components to ensure long-term stability.
House Leveling Questions
What is house leveling? House leveling involves adjusting the foundation to correct uneven or settling conditions, ensuring stability and proper alignment of the structure.
When is house leveling needed? House leveling may be necessary if signs like uneven floors, cracks in walls, or sticking doors and windows are observed.
What methods are used for house leveling? Common methods include pier and beam adjustments, mudjacking, or underpinning to restore a level foundation.
How can property owners prepare for house leveling? Property owners should clear access to the foundation area and inform about any existing structural concerns before work begins.
